(Some people never do listen to the lyrics) McBride’s Hit Song Is Not About The 4th Of July If you listen to the rest of the lyrics, you will quickly find out that the song is actually about a mother who her alcoholic husband is abusing. The narrator is just eight years old when she decides to get out of the way of her parents fighting, and heads to the county fair. There, she heard whispers from her neighbors about how her dad was a “dangerous man,” but no one did anything to help her or her mom. While the narrator was at the fair, her mom set fire to her house with her husband inside. The lyric, “They just put out the flames, and took down some names, and send me to the county home,” revealed that the mother was also inside the house. https://classiccountrymusic.com/no-martina-mcbrides-independence-day-is-not-about-the-4th-of-july/
